How to fill out my blood pressure log

01
To fill out your blood pressure log, follow these steps:
02
Start by recording the date and time of the blood pressure measurement.
03
Use a blood pressure monitor or cuff to measure your systolic and diastolic blood pressure.
04
Write down the obtained values for both systolic and diastolic pressure.
05
Note down any additional information such as your heart rate or any symptoms you're experiencing.
06
Repeat this process at regular intervals, such as daily or as recommended by your healthcare provider.
07
Keep your blood pressure log up to date and organized for easy reference during doctor visits or when evaluating your health.
08
Consider using an online or mobile app to track your blood pressure readings for more convenience and accessibility.
09
Remember to always consult with your healthcare provider for specific instructions on how to fill out and manage your blood pressure log.

Who needs my blood pressure log?

01
Several individuals may need access to your blood pressure log, including:
02
- Your healthcare provider: They can monitor your blood pressure trends, make informed decisions about your treatment plan, and adjust medications if necessary.
03
- Specialists or consultants: If you're seeing a specialist, they may require your blood pressure log to guide their diagnosis and treatment recommendations.
04
- Personal caregivers or family members: They can help track your blood pressure, ensure compliance with medication, and provide support in managing your overall health.
05
- Yourself: Keeping a record of your blood pressure readings allows you to track changes over time, identify patterns, and take proactive steps to maintain or improve your cardiovascular health.
06
Sharing your blood pressure log with the relevant parties can help facilitate better communication, informed decision-making, and improved management of your blood pressure condition.
